Frostburn Expands Far Far West With New Gameplay Content

Far Far West has officially released Frostburn, the first major update since the game launched. Version 0.2.0.2 not only adds new content but also significantly expands how players approach each run, with a large number of new weapons, a new map, and major changes to the character progression system. Frostburn also comes with over 100 bug fixes, along with numerous improvements to balance, AI, and the overall experience.

Far Far West Welcomes a Wave of New Changes with Frostburn

Frostburn primarily focuses on expanding the gameplay of Far Far West. One of the biggest additions is the introduction of melee weapons, giving players a new way to play alongside the existing ranged weapons. Knuckles, Lasso, and Banjo each offer a different playstyle and are supported by new upgrades and Jokers, giving players more options when building their setups.

To support melee combat, the update also introduces Shield Points, a new defensive layer that absorbs damage before it affects HP. The system works directly with various weapons, Jokers, and Frost spells, encouraging players to experiment with builds focused on defense or getting up close to enemies.

The Frost Element is another major addition in Frostburn. This new element allows players to freeze enemies and generate Shield Points, while also introducing several spells designed for offense, defense, and team support. The combination of Frost, Shield, and melee gives Far Far West an entirely new gameplay direction to explore. The update also expands the exploration side of the game. Hellfire is a new map set in a dangerous volcanic environment, complete with its own quests and secrets. Jungle has also received additional quests and a new secret. The new Lighthouse system makes it easier for players to discover special locations scattered across the map.

On the progression side, Item Fragments have been replaced by Blueprints, while Uranium has been introduced as a new resource used during missions. These changes are designed to simplify the process of unlocking weapons and give activities during missions a clearer purpose.

Frostburn also adds a large number of new Jokers and adjusts many existing ones, expanding the possibilities for building characters and weapons. The developers say these changes are aimed at creating more playstyles while reducing reliance on certain overly powerful options. Alongside the new content, Frostburn brings a major balance pass covering weapons, spells, Jokers, upgrades, and enemies. The AI system has also been partially rewritten to improve enemy behavior and reduce CPU usage. More than 100 bugs have been fixed, along with various improvements to the UI, visual effects, audio, and overall stability.

Frostburn is therefore more than just a content update, marking the first major expansion of Far Far West since launch. The development team has also published a roadmap and says it plans to share more regular updates on the game's development going forward, suggesting that these changes are only part of its long-term plans.
